Baku: President of the Republic of Azerbaijan Ilham Aliyev has sent a congratulatory letter to President of the Republic of Moldova, Maia Sandu, on the occasion of Independence Day, APA reports.
According to Azeri-Press News Agency, the letter from President Aliyev expresses his sincerest congratulations to President Sandu and the people of Moldova. He emphasizes the importance of the traditional friendship and cooperation between Azerbaijan and Moldova.
President Aliyev mentions his confidence that joint efforts will allow both countries to effectively utilize the existing potential of their relations. He stresses the aim to advance mutually beneficial cooperation both bilaterally and within multilateral frameworks.
The letter concludes with President Aliyev wishing President Sandu robust health, happiness, success in her activities, and everlasting peace and prosperity to the people of Moldova.
